Antidepressants such as venlafaxine (Efexor) and duloxetine (Cymbalta or Yentreve) operate in a slightly different way from SSRIs and TCAs. They're referred to as serotonin-noradrenaline reuptake preventions (SNRIs). Like TCAs, they transform the levels of serotonin and noradrenaline in your mind. Research studies have revealed that an SNRI can be a lot more efficient than an SSRI, but they can cause a rise in blood stress.

St John's wort is an organic treatment that some people consider depression. It's offered from natural food stores and drug stores. There's some proof that it might aid much less extreme clinical depression, yet it's not suggested by doctors. This is since the amount of active ingredients varies amongst individual brands and batches, so you can never ever make certain what kind of impact it'll have on you.
You need to not take St John's wort if you're pregnant or breastfeeding, as we do not know for sure that it's secure. Also, St John's wort can connect with the birth control pill, lowering its performance.
